IBM Cloud Secrets - Setup Bootstrap Secret in Memory
See more Secrets Examples
Accessing a cloud-based secrets manager requires authentication credentials, which cannot be stored within the secrets manager itself.This example shows how to set up an in-memory bootstrap secret with authentication credentials which will be used in other examples to access IBM Cloud Secrets.
Note: This example requires Chilkat v10.1.0 or later.

IncludeFile "CkJsonObject.pb"
IncludeFile "CkSecrets.pb"
Procedure ChilkatExample()
success.i = 0
; This example requires the Chilkat API to have been previously unlocked.
; See Global Unlock Sample for sample code.
bootstrap.i = CkSecrets::ckCreate()
If bootstrap.i = 0
Debug "Failed to create object."
ProcedureReturn
EndIf
; The bootstrap secret will reside in memory.
CkSecrets::setCkLocation(bootstrap, "memory")
; Specify the name of the bootstrap secret.
; service and username are required.
; appName and domain are optional.
; Note: The values are arbitrary and can be anything you want.
json.i = CkJsonObject::ckCreate()
If json.i = 0
Debug "Failed to create object."
ProcedureReturn
EndIf
CkJsonObject::ckUpdateString(json,"appName","ibm_bs")
CkJsonObject::ckUpdateString(json,"service","Example")
CkJsonObject::ckUpdateString(json,"username","Joe")
; The bootstrap secret for the IBM Cloud Secrets will contain
; your IBM Cloud API Key, like this..
; (change the following to use your own IBM Cloud API key)
ibm_api_key.s = "tI-oaEj_krD2F4Utd1ztRCE+wDWve8HvU15XxOdq7FkW"
success = CkSecrets::ckUpdateSecretStr(bootstrap,json,ibm_api_key)
If success = 0
Debug CkSecrets::ckLastErrorText(bootstrap)
CkSecrets::ckDispose(bootstrap)
CkJsonObject::ckDispose(json)
ProcedureReturn
EndIf
; The secret is stored encrypted in memory, and is available to be used
; regardless of the lifetime of the "bootstrap" object.
Debug "The IBM Cloud bootstrap secret has been stored in memory."
CkSecrets::ckDispose(bootstrap)
CkJsonObject::ckDispose(json)
ProcedureReturn
EndProcedure
